Community of Practice (CoP) meetings are designed to strengthen technical assistance support for Governors and Mayors Challenge workgroup leaders and members. The objectives of this learning community are to (1) Discover a framework for supporting military and veteran caregivers, (2) Examine how both paid and informal caregivers can be recognized and valued in the continuum of care, and (3) Identify resources available that are specifically tailored for military and Veteran caregivers.
